Stumped - How to report most recent line/row?
 
Can't locate an answer, so I appreciate any assistance.

I sort a database of sales orders by sales rep, clinic and date of
service.

I'd like to show the latest date of service for each clinic, without
having to print off 100's of pages of data.

In other words, I want to be able to show sales reps the last order
date for their clinics.

Stumped - How to report most recent line/row?
 

How about a bout a Pivot table with the clinic on the left axis, the
sales reps acros the top, and MAX of the dates in the field?
